Carbon has 6 protons. With carbon-12 (the most common isotope) there are 6 protons + 6 neutrons, which gives the atomic mass of 12.

The atomic number of any carbon isotope is 6, the number of protons in the nucleus of any carbon atom, irrespective of its mass number.

No. They have different masses, but the same atomic number. Carbon-12 has a mass number of 12 and atomic number of 6, and carbon-14 has a mass number of 14 and atomic number of 6. The difference in mass number is due to different numbers of neutrons. Carbon-12 atoms have 6 neutrons and carbon-14 atoms have 8 neutrons.
